1、 Historical development
Garbage truck tricycle was born in the 1980s and originated in Guangzhou. Due to the increasingly prominent environmental problems of the city appearance at that time, the municipal department of Guangzhou started to improve the urban environment and introduced sanitation tricycle, which greatly improved the urban environment of Guangzhou. Since then, tricycles have become a new type of tool for urban cleaning, widely promoted nationwide, and have now become one of the essential equipment for cleaning departments in various regions.
2、 Advantages and characteristics
Mobility and flexibility: Garbage Truck Electric Tricycle have the advantage of strong mobility and can easily enter narrow alleys, alleys, and other urban environments. For difficult to reach areas in the city, they have become an indispensable cleaning equipment.
Portable economy: Compared to traditional cleaning equipment, sanitation tricycles are lightweight, small in size, and have lower maintenance costs, greatly saving operating costs. In some cities with complex regional environmental conditions, they are a better choice.
Environmental protection and energy conservation: Cleaning work requires a large amount of energy and environmental resources to be consumed. For the environmental sanitation department, environmental protection and energy conservation are of great concern. Compared to traditional cleaning equipment, three wheeled motorcycles emit fewer pollutants, are more energy-efficient and environmentally friendly, and meet the environmental requirements of modern cities.

The Rise of Garbage Truck electric tricycles: A Sustainable Solution for Urban Waste Management
In recent years, the global push toward sustainability has led to innovative solutions in various sectors, including waste management. One such innovation is the garbage truck electric tricycle, a compact, eco-friendly vehicle designed to collect and transport waste efficiently in urban and semi-urban areas. This article explores the features, benefits, challenges, and future potential of these electric tricycles, highlighting their role in creating cleaner, greener cities.
1. Introduction to Garbage Truck Electric Tricycles
A garbage truck electric tricycle is a three-wheeled vehicle powered by an electric motor, specifically designed for waste collection. Unlike traditional diesel-powered garbage trucks, these tricycles produce zero emissions, operate quietly, and are ideal for navigating narrow streets and crowded neighborhoods. They typically feature a small storage compartment for waste, a compact design for easy maneuvering, and a battery system that can be recharged using standard electrical outlets.
2. Key Features of Electric Tricycle Garbage Trucks
2.1 Eco-Friendly Design
The most significant advantage of electric tricycles is their environmental friendliness. By replacing fossil fuel-powered vehicles, they reduce carbon emissions and air pollution, contributing to cleaner air in cities.
2.2 Compact and Maneuverable
Traditional garbage trucks are often too large for narrow streets or densely populated areas. Electric tricycles, on the other hand, are small and agile, making them perfect for waste collection in markets, residential lanes, and pedestrian zones.
2.3 Low Operating Costs
Electric tricycles have fewer moving parts than combustion engines, reducing maintenance costs. Additionally, electricity is cheaper than diesel or gasoline, leading to long-term savings for waste management services.
2.4 Quiet Operation
Noise pollution is a growing concern in urban areas. Electric tricycles operate silently, making them suitable for early morning or late-night waste collection without disturbing residents.

4. Challenges and Limitations
Despite their advantages, garbage truck electric tricycles face several challenges:
4.1 Limited Load Capacity
Due to their small size, electric tricycles cannot carry as much waste as conventional garbage trucks. This means more trips may be required, potentially increasing operational time.
4.2 Battery Life and Charging Infrastructure
The range of electric tricycles depends on battery capacity. In regions with unreliable electricity or insufficient charging stations, maintaining a fleet of these vehicles can be difficult.
4.3 Initial Investment Costs
While electric tricycles are cheaper in the long run, their upfront cost is higher than traditional tricycles. Governments and waste management agencies may need subsidies or financing options to adopt them widely.
4.4 Weather and Terrain Constraints
Electric tricycles may struggle in extreme weather conditions or hilly terrains, where battery performance can be affected.
5. Future Prospects and Innovations
The future of garbage truck electric tricycles looks promising, with ongoing advancements in battery technology, smart waste management systems, and government incentives for green vehicles. Some potential developments include:
Improved Battery Efficiency: Longer-lasting batteries with faster charging times will enhance the practicality of electric tricycles.
Solar-Powered Charging: Integrating solar panels could reduce dependency on grid electricity, making these vehicles even more sustainable.
IoT Integration: Smart sensors could optimize waste collection routes, improving efficiency and reducing operational costs.
Modular Designs: Future models may feature customizable storage compartments for different types of waste (recyclables, organic, etc.).
